Classic Sitcoms:

One genre that has undoubtedly dominated the television landscape is the sitcom. From the 1950s to the present day, classic sitcoms have entertained generations of viewers with their witty writing, lovable characters, and hilarious situations. Shows like I Love Lucy, Friends, and Seinfeld have become cultural touchstones, garnering millions of fans worldwide and leaving an enduring legacy in the television industry.

Game

Game Shows:

Another immensely popular genre on television is game shows. These shows have captivated audiences with their thrilling competitions, exciting prizes, and charismatic hosts. Game shows like Jeopardy!, Wheel of Fortune, and Who Wants to Be a Millionaire have become household names, offering both entertainment and the opportunity for viewers to participate from the comfort of their homes.

Dramas

Dramas:

Dramatic television series have also left an indelible mark on viewers' hearts, captivating them with compelling storylines, complex characters, and emotional performances. From The Sopranos to Breaking Bad, these dramas have pushed the boundaries of storytelling and explored the depths of human emotions, resonating with audiences on a profound level.

Animation

Animation:

Animation has not only been a favorite among children but has also gained a massive following among adults with its unique blend of humor, storytelling, and visual artistry. Shows like The Simpsons, South Park, and Family Guy have become cultural phenomena, pushing the boundaries of animated storytelling and becoming beloved by fans of all ages.

Reality

Reality TV:

Reality TV shows have taken the television world by storm, offering viewers an unscripted glimpse into the lives of real people. From talent competitions like American Idol and America's Got Talent to social experiments like Survivor and Big Brother, reality TV has become a guilty pleasure for many, providing both drama and entertainment.

Crime

Crime Dramas:

Crime dramas have also captured the attention of viewers worldwide, with their intricate plots, suspenseful storytelling, and intriguing characters. Shows like Law & Order, CSI: Crime Scene Investigation, and Sherlock have kept audiences on the edge of their seats, exploring the intricacies of crime-solving and the human psyche.

Fantasy

Fantasy:

The fantasy genre has taken television by storm, transporting viewers to imaginative worlds filled with magic, mythical creatures, and epic battles. Series like Game of Thrones, The Witcher, and Stranger Things have become global phenomena, captivating audiences with their rich storytelling and fantastical elements.

Talk

Talk Shows:

Talk shows have been a staple of daytime and late-night television, providing a platform for hosts to engage in conversations with celebrities, experts, and everyday people. Shows like The Oprah Winfrey Show, The Tonight Show Starring Johnny Carson, and The Ellen DeGeneres Show have become iconic, showcasing the power of interviews and human connection.

Sci-Fi

Sci-Fi:

Science fiction shows have transported viewers to futuristic worlds, exploring advanced technology, space exploration, and the possibilities of the unknown. Series like Star Trek, The X-Files, and Black Mirror have pushed the boundaries of imagination and challenged societal norms, captivating audiences with their thought-provoking themes.

Documentaries

Documentaries:

Documentaries have provided a window into real-life stories, shedding light on various subjects, from history and nature to social issues and true crime. Shows like Planet Earth, Making a Murderer, and The Jinx: The Life and Deaths of Robert Durst have captivated audiences with their compelling narratives and informative storytelling.

  7. Which TV show has the highest viewership of all time?

  8. Answer: Determining the TV show with the highest viewership of all time can be challenging due to variations in data collection methods and the rise of streaming platforms. However, some shows that have achieved significant viewership milestones include:

    • M*A*S*H - The series finale of this show drew an estimated 105.9 million viewers in 1983.
    • Game of Thrones - This fantasy epic attracted millions of viewers worldwide during its eight-season run.
    • Friends - The sitcom consistently had high viewership numbers throughout its ten-year duration.
